If you’ve geeked out over the colorful controllers employed by Daft Punk in the pyramid cockpit in the 2007 concert film Daft Punk: Alive 2007, it should come as no surprise that an enterprising Frenchman was inspired to replicate the experience for the common man. The resulting piece of kit is the Erae Touch, which Embodme mastermind Edgar Hemery has since updated with a version 2.0 that adds even more bells and whistles to his original silicon control surface that’s best described as a hybrid between a Lite-Brite and an iPad but for MIDI.
